The Challenges of Rapid Expansion
Taking on high-stakes projectsΓÇösuch as consulting for a large agency or managing multiple clientsΓÇöcan quickly lead to burnout if not managed carefully. Common challenges include:
- Increased Time Commitment: Extended working hours, often spilling into late nights and weekends.
- Physical and Mental Fatigue: Sacrificing sleep, exercise, and personal downtime.
- Potential Quality Drops: Risking the quality of work or relationships if overwhelmed.
- Emotional Strain: Balancing stress and maintaining motivation amidst pressure.
Practical Strategies for Sustainable Growth
- Prioritize and Plan Effectively
- Break down your workload into manageable segments.
- Use calendars and task management tools to allocate specific times for each project.
-
Clearly define what must be completed each day to stay on track.
-
Set Boundaries and Communicate
- Establish clear working hours, especially when balancing multiple commitments.
- Communicate transparently with clients and employers about your availability to avoid overcommitment.
-
Learn to say no or negotiate deadlines when necessary.
-
Leverage Outsourcing and Delegation
- Identify tasks that can be outsourced to trusted freelancers or agencies.
- Focus your energy on core activities that require your unique expertise.
-
Building a reliable team can free up valuable time and reduce workload.
-
Prioritize Self-Care
- Ensure adequate sleep, nutrition, and physical activity, even during busy times.
- Take regular short breaks throughout your workday.
- Recognize signs of exhaustion early and adjust your schedule accordingly.
